Explainer Video Things To Know Before You Buy

All About Company Videos Table of ContentsThe Facts About Business Video RevealedThe Basic Principles Of Explainer Video Video Production - TruthsSome Known Factual Statements About Animation Maker Rumored Buzz on Explainer VideoRevenue going to risk, the majority of have taken the all-natural next action towards quiting such services from making

read more